Benefits for Hobbyists

The process of learning about a particular coin’s history, worth, and design offers the hobbyist unquestionably the greatest reward. The intriguing tale behind the bare-breasted Standing Liberty Quarter created in 1916, when America was at war, is one well-cited example. These uncommon quarters can undoubtedly be a treasure trove of rewards for any hobbyist, even though the design was halted and “re-modified” shortly after the quarters were distributed as a result of public concerns.

Benefits to Investor

Getting a solid return on one’s valued collection is without a doubt the investor’s main reward. Understanding the market value of particular coins or coin sets and being able to choose which coin master free to invest in are the primary issues. Depending on the rarity and accessibility of the set, it can take a while to complete a coin set collection. A collector’s find is largely dependent on good networking and consistently updated research.

Lelan Rogers, a collector who spent months looking for two extremely rare half dollars to finish his United States Type Set, a 1796 and a 1797, which he eventually bought and maintained in his collection for 27 years, revealed a unique tale on a coin website. Later, the two coins fetched more than $800,000 at auction, more than 30 times what they cost to buy.
